Julian Gutowski

Julian Gutowski (1823–1890)[1] was a member of the Diet of Galicia and Lodomeria and the Imperial Council (Austrian Parliament) in Vienna and the mayor of Nowy Sącz[2] from 1867 to 1870.

Life

Gutowski was born in Kraków.[2] After studying law, he worked as a notary in Kraków. In 1867, he was elected as Mayor of Nowy Sącz, where he ran a notary office from 1860 to 1873. His term as Mayor lasted until 1870.

Gutowski died in Kraków on (1890-10-17)17 October 1890,[2] and was buried at the Rakowicki Cemetery.
